Discovered: February 1, 2008
Updated: February 1, 2008 11:20:27 AM
Type: Trojan
Infection Length: 19,968 bytes
Systems Affected: Windows 98, Windows 95, Windows XP, Windows Me, Windows Vista, Windows NT, Windows Server 2003, Windows 2000
Trojan.Arposon is a Trojan horse that performs an ARP poisoning attack in order to download a copy of
W32.Pagipef.I onto the compromised computer.

Damage
-
Damage Level: Medium
-
Payload: Performs an ARP poisoning attack on the local network to infect other computers. It also downloads another threat on to the compromised computer.
